Historique des requêtes MySql workbench (dernières requêtes exécutées) c.-à-d. créer / modifier la table, Sélectionner, Insérer des requêtes de mise à jour
vous Voulez voir les dernières requêtes exécutées dans MySql Workbench si son
create / alter table de requête
select / insert / mettre à jour une requête ou à la requête de la liste.
en bref voulez voir l'historique de toutes les requêtes
4 réponses
à partir du panneau du bas, changez "action Output" en "History" et choisissez ensuite la date appropriée.
alternativement, L'historique de la déclaration SQL est stocké dans des fichiers texte sous deux emplacements:
- sql_history/aaaa-mm-jj par exemple, sql_history/2015-04-01: Plein Workbench historique SQL pour toutes les connexions MySQL
- journal/sql_actions_.log*: résultats de L'exécution de L'historique SQL, mais sans les données, et séparés par MySQL connexion
L'emplacement de ces fichiers dépend de votre système. Pour plus de détails, voir MySQL Workbench Paramètres et les Fichiers Journaux
Dans les deux cas, vous verrez l'historique des requêtes.
C:\Users [WinUser]\AppData\Roaming\MySQL\Workbench\sql_history
vous trouvez un fichier journal pour chaque jour. Il comprend des requêtes manuelles et automatisées depuis workbench (par exemple mises à jour via edit in Table)
Vous trouverez un Historique complet du fichier dans:
C:\Users\[WinUser]\AppData\Roaming\MySQL\Workbench\log\sql_actions_unconnected.txt
MySQL Workbench n'a pas pu ouvrir le fichier Historique pour une raison quelconque, mais j'ai pu récupérer mon non enregistrées requêtes en parcourant cette histoire de fichier.
supposons que vous ne pouvez plus vous connecter à une instance précédente de base de données MySQL, et que vous voulez juste voir votre historique SQL depuis les éditeurs. Pour récupérer vos requêtes sauvegardées à partir des éditeurs de texte précédents dans MySQLWorkbench, faites ceci:
Localisez votre MySQLWorkbench dossier des paramètres:
- Windows
%AppData%\MySQL\Workbench\
- macOS
/Users/~username/Library/Application Support/MySQL/Workbench/
- Linux
/Users/~username/.mysql/workbench/
- Windows
Ouvrir le dossier
sql_workspaces
Vous devriez voir les dossiers de vos connexions de base de données. Naviguer dans l'un d'eux.
il devrait y en avoir plusieurs "*.scratch " fichiers, qui sont des fichiers texte de l'histoire de l'éditeur de requêtes SQL.
ouvrez ces *.fichiers de travail dans un éditeur de texte et copiez le contenu.